**Your Team responsibilities**
Consultants must be adaptable, eager problem solvers, and able to lead cross-organization teams. Great communications skills are a must as they represent MSCI ESG Research to all levels of client management. As MSCI ESG Research continues to grow, our clients span some of the world's largest asset manager, pension funds, and foundations. Managing the relationships for a portfolio of clients exposes Consultants to a wide range of institution types and ensures a challenging role with daily client interactions. To succeed in the role, a Consultant must learn about ESG products and issues, about their client's line of business and investment process and constraints and then bring that knowledge together to provide insight and best practices to those client organizations.
Performance is based on a combination of factors including account renewal rates, proactive management and client communication, contract value growth and pre-sales activities. In the pre-sales role, the Consultants partners with the sales team, bringing industry and product expertise to initial client meetings. After a client has begun using MSCI ESG Research products, the Consultant owns and manages the client experience. This entails offering proactive support, expertise on ESG services and usage, and participating in the client renewal process.

**Your key responsibilities -**
- Act as a trusted advisor for clients and their advocate within MSCI ESG Research
- Drive revenue growth with outstanding client service
- Serve as domain expert on MSCI ESG Research's suite of ESG products and service
- Achieve target renewal rate
- Proactively communicate and educate clients on key ESG matters
- Monitor and ensure client satisfaction;
- Identify accounts at risk and create a plan to ensure revenue and client retention; working with cross-functional teams to address issues in a timely manner
- Develop/drive account management plans for all clients;
- Conduct regular calls/visits with clients (health checks, training, relationship planning and review).
- Identify and communicate up-sell opportunities to sales team
- Conduct product training for clients
- Build up ESG industry expertise in order to guide client in integrating ESG research into their investments processes
- Perform frequent testing of new product features
- Continually assess target market and work with management to ensure company is offering relevant services
- Encourage and facilitate meetings between clients and research analysts
- Act as liaison between client and internal MSCI ESG Research teams for key client initiatives
- Communicate market requirements to ESG Research business leaders
- Attend relevant industry events
- Take ownership for projects to help improve client service delivery and team efficiency
**Your skills and experience that will help you excel **_- _**
- Good understanding of the ESG market and how ESG factors impact the investment process
- Excellent organizational, presentation and communication skills
- Innovative, motivated, client-oriented and commercially-aware thinker
- Demonstrated project management skills - define scope, resources and time lines and manage to deliverables
- A team player able to effectively manage the expectations of a diverse and demanding client base
- Absolute personal and business integrity
- Knowledge of the financial services industry is required
